The Evolution of Artificial Intelligence

Early Beginnings

The concept of AI dates back to the mid-20th century when pioneers like Alan Turing and John McCarthy envisioned machines capable of performing tasks that required human intelligence. Early AI efforts focused on symbolic reasoning and problem-solving.

Technological Advancements

The late 20th and early 21st centuries saw significant advancements in AI, driven by the rise of machine learning, deep learning, and neural networks. The availability of big data and increased computational power further accelerated AI development.

Mainstream Adoption

In recent years, AI has moved from research labs to mainstream business applications. Companies across various sectors, from healthcare to finance, have integrated AI into their operations, leveraging its capabilities to gain a competitive edge.

Benefits of AI in Business

Enhanced Decision-Making

AI’s ability to process and analyze large datasets enables businesses to make more informed decisions. Predictive analytics, powered by AI, helps companies forecast trends, optimize operations, and identify new opportunities.

Improved Customer Experience

AI-driven chatbots, personalized recommendations, and automated customer service have revolutionized the way businesses interact with their customers. These technologies enhance customer satisfaction by providing quick, accurate, and personalized responses.

Operational Efficiency

AI automates repetitive and mundane tasks, allowing employees to focus on higher-value activities. This increases overall productivity and efficiency. In manufacturing, AI-powered robots and predictive maintenance systems optimize production processes and reduce downtime.

Innovation and New Business Models

AI fosters innovation by enabling the development of new products and services. For example, AI-driven health diagnostics, autonomous vehicles, and smart home devices are transforming their respective industries. AI also supports the creation of new business models, such as subscription-based services and personalized marketing.

Challenges of Implementing AI

High Implementation Costs

Integrating AI into business processes can be expensive. The costs associated with acquiring technology, hiring skilled professionals, and maintaining AI systems can be prohibitive, especially for small and medium-sized enterprises (SMEs).

Data Privacy and Security

AI relies on vast amounts of data to function effectively. Ensuring the privacy and security of this data is a significant challenge. Businesses must comply with stringent data protection regulations and implement robust cybersecurity measures to prevent data breaches.

Workforce Displacement

The automation of tasks through AI can lead to job displacement, particularly in roles involving routine and repetitive work. Companies need to address the social and ethical implications of AI by reskilling and upskilling their workforce.

Bias and Fairness

AI systems can inherit biases present in their training data, leading to unfair and discriminatory outcomes. Ensuring fairness and transparency in AI algorithms is crucial to avoid perpetuating existing inequalities.

Strategies for Successful AI Integration

Develop a Clear AI Strategy

A well-defined AI strategy is essential for successful implementation. Businesses should identify areas where AI can add the most value, set clear objectives, and develop a roadmap for integrating AI into their operations.

Invest in Talent and Training

Hiring skilled AI professionals and providing training for existing employees is critical. Building a team with expertise in data science, machine learning, and AI ethics ensures that the organization can effectively leverage AI technologies.

Prioritize Data Management

Effective data management is the foundation of AI success. Businesses should invest in data collection, storage, and processing infrastructure. Ensuring data quality, consistency, and accessibility is crucial for accurate AI insights.

Foster a Culture of Innovation

Encouraging a culture of innovation and experimentation is vital for AI adoption. Businesses should promote a mindset that embraces change, encourages creative problem-solving, and supports the exploration of new AI-driven opportunities.

Address Ethical Considerations

Ethical considerations should be at the forefront of AI implementation. Businesses must establish guidelines for responsible AI use, address potential biases, and ensure transparency in AI decision-making processes.

Future Trends in AI and Business

AI-Driven Automation

The future will see increased automation across various sectors. AI will continue to automate complex tasks, from financial analysis to medical diagnostics, enhancing efficiency and accuracy.

Advanced Personalization

AI’s ability to analyze individual preferences and behaviors will lead to more advanced personalization in marketing, product recommendations, and customer interactions. Businesses will be able to deliver highly tailored experiences to their customers.

Integration of AI with Other Technologies

AI will increasingly integrate with other emerging technologies such as the Internet of Things (IoT), blockchain, and 5G. This convergence will create new possibilities for smart cities, autonomous systems, and secure data transactions.

AI Ethics and Regulation

As AI becomes more pervasive, there will be a greater focus on ethics and regulation. Governments and organizations will develop frameworks to ensure the responsible use of AI, addressing issues related to privacy, bias, and accountability.

AI in Healthcare

The healthcare sector will continue to benefit from AI advancements. AI-powered diagnostic tools, personalized treatment plans, and predictive analytics will improve patient outcomes and streamline healthcare delivery.
